To begin, treat it like a regular candy by combining it with other candies of the same colour. Once it radiates or blinks, click the frog and drag it strategically onto hard-to-crush candies. Finally, it will blow up, smashing the candies. If there are still frogs left, repeat the steps as I had five frogs to smash.

You can hover over it and drag it to another part of the board you want to clear. It will generate a wave and transport the candies around the specified area. Following this, the Candy Frog shrinks and changes colour. Combining the frog with special candies is a good idea. To make it grow faster, drop a colour bomb on the same colour candies.
